Biography

  • Born    18-01-1962
  • MSc      25-6-1987
  • PhD      9-6-1992
  • Job at Gist brocades Delft      15-02-1992
  • Job at Genencor International      06-1995
  • Part time assistant professor at Delft University of Technology, Particle Technology  07-1997
  • Job at Gist brocades 01-01-1997
  • Job at DSM Food Specialties 07-1998

Research interests

  • Particle technology
  • Particle strength
  • Coating
  • granulation

Teaching activities

  • Particle size analysis
  • Powders and granules
  • Product and process design
